Why Lodi house owners need to be selective

Lodi is not a one-size-fits-all solar market. Homes here range from older ranch homes with maturing electrical panels to more recent subdivisions with cleaner rooflines and better orientation. Some roofs have a lot of unhampered south and west exposure. Others manage shade from fully grown trees, nearby structures, or roof covering features that break up functional area. Summer heat adds another variable, because solar production drops as panel temperatures increase, even on bright days.

Then there is the energy side of the equation. The golden state homeowners have had to get used to altering web billing rules, and those modifications impact just how systems must be made. A proposal that looked appealing a few years ago could not make as much feeling now without batteries, lots changing, or a careful estimate of daytime self-consumption. This is one of the top places where seasoned solar firms in Lodi different themselves from common sales organizations. The very best local firms recognize how utility plan, local allowing, roof covering problems, and home use patterns intersect in the actual world.

A trustworthy installer must agree to state when a residence is only a minimal candidate for solar, or when trimming a few trees, changing part of a roofing first, or downsizing the system would certainly cause a better result. That sort of judgment is worth even more than a glossy proposal with filled with air savings.

Start with your home, not the sales pitch

Before you contrast solar business, spend a little time understanding your very own standard. Pull a complete year of energy bills if you can. Check out overall yearly usage, not just one heat wave month. Consider adjustments that might affect consumption, such as a planned electrical vehicle, a pool pump, an office, or changing a gas device with an electrical one. If your roof is older and might require substitute within the following numerous years, manage that honestly in advance. Eliminating and reinstalling panels later on adds cost and hassle.

A solid installer will certainly inquire about all of this. If a sales representative jumps directly to "How much do you desire your payment to be?" without talking about usage, roofing condition, and your long-lasting strategies, that is an indication. Month-to-month payment framing prevails due to the fact that it makes a quote really feel basic. But simple is not always precise. A low repayment coupled with a long-term, escalator, or inflated production assumptions can come to be a pricey agreement.

How to compare solar business without getting shed in jargon

Most proposals make the same job look various on paper. One business may estimate high-wattage panels and a smaller panel count. An additional might make use of a various inverter style. A 3rd might lean on financing language rather than money cost. To make the comparison beneficial, strip it to a few basics:

  • total system size in kilowatts, estimated first-year manufacturing, and the presumptions behind that estimate
  • equipment brands and model numbers for panels, inverters, and battery if included
  • total installed price prior to rewards, plus any type of financing fees if the job is not cash
  • workmanship guarantee size, tools guarantee terms, and that takes care of service calls
  • estimated timeline for installment, assessment, and energy authorization to operate

Those five products expose greater than a refined proposition cover ever before will. They likewise aid reveal a typical trouble in this industry, which is proposals that look inexpensive until you discover they are smaller sized systems, lower-grade equipment, or financed with heavy supplier costs constructed right into the price.

If you are contrasting money versus financed offers, insist on seeing both. Financing can be helpful, however it often muddies the actual cost. Home owners regularly believe one firm is thousands more affordable when the difference is actually buried in loan structure.

Equipment matters, but context issues more

There is no single finest panel for every single Lodi home. High-efficiency panels can be important when roofing space is tight. On a larger roofing system with enough direct exposure, a slightly more economical panel from a trusted maker may generate a really similar real-world outcome at a much better price. The very same goes for inverter choice. Microinverters can make sense where shade, several roofing planes, or panel-level monitoring are concerns. String inverters with optimizers can additionally work, relying on design and budget.

What matters most is whether the devices option fits the site. A good installer explains why a system is designed a specific way. A weak one repeats brand speaking points. If all you hear is "these are the most effective panels on the market," press for specifics. Best wherefore? Warm tolerance? Warranty? Efficiency? Degradation? Availability of solution? There is always trade-off in system design.

Batteries are worthy of the very same mindful treatment. In California, storage has come to be a lot more appropriate due to the fact that exporting excess noontime power is not compensated as richly as it as soon as was. Even so, not every home requires a battery immediately. Homes with strong daytime use patterns may obtain strong worth from solar alone. Homes with evening-heavy usage, outage issues, or plans for electrification might profit more from combining solar with storage from the beginning. A sincere firm will model both paths instead of pushing the much more costly bundle by default.

Permitting, interconnection, and the hidden examination of competence

One of the least attractive components of solar is typically one of the most enlightening. The quality of a business's back-office procedure turns up in permitting papers, assessment readiness, energy documents, and interaction concerning condition. Homeowners often focus on equipment because it is tangible, but bureaucratic implementation is where jobs stall.

In Lodi, that means asking just how the business manages strategy sets, allow entry, inspection organizing, and energy authorization. Delays can occur with any job, however solid installers set assumptions well and maintain the house owner notified. Weak installers go quiet, criticize everybody else, and leave the customer guessing.

This issues financially as well. A project that sits for weeks waiting on a preventable documentation problem delays the beginning of financial savings. It likewise creates unnecessary aggravation, specifically if the property owner set up roof job, financing, or pause around the original schedule.

Ownership, leases, and what makes sense now

For many homeowners, owning the system outright or financing ownership is much more straightforward than a lease or power purchase contract. Possession normally makes resale easier and captures more of the long-term financial upside. Leases and PPAs can operate in some circumstances, particularly for home owners that prioritize reduced upfront commitment, however the contracts are worthy of close reading. Transfer terms, escalators, buyout solutions, and home-sale ramifications vary.

If a business avoids showing you a possession alternative and guides every discussion back to "no money down," ask why. That does not indicate leases are inherently poor. It indicates the suggestion needs to fit your objectives, not simply the firm's recommended sales model.

Why is it difficult to sell a house with solar panels in Lodi?

Homes with leased solar systems can be more difficult to sell because buyers may need to assume the lease agreement. Some buyers may also have concerns about maintenance responsibilities or system age. Owned solar systems are generally easier to transfer during a home sale. Clear documentation and transferable warranties can help simplify the process.

Is there a downside to having solar panels in Lodi?

Common disadvantages include the upfront installation cost, reduced electricity production during cloudy weather, and limited energy generation at night without battery storage. Roof suitability and occasional equipment maintenance are also important considerations. Inverters may require replacement before the panels reach the end of their lifespan. Overall performance depends on system design and household energy usage.
